WebFeb 15, 2024 · Standard Shaker cabinets will have stiles (the vertical parts of the frame) and rails (the horizontal part of the frame) that range from 2 ¼ inches to 3 ½ inches wide. Typically, there is a step of about ¼ inch down to the recessed Shaker panel. This construction leans more toward a traditional style. First, cabinet frames are strengthened with 1/4-inch plywood. Then, you … choo choo placeWebA stile is a vertical piece of wood used in the frame of a cabinet. Two stiles are combined with rails to complete the frame. A stile is a piece of wood that is aligned vertically in a cabinet’s frame. Stiles and rails, which are horizontal pieces, are combined to create a complete cabinet frame.
